“Very interesting trip around the Bucovine’s monasteries”
Reviewed on TripAdvisor on August 18, 2015 by Vertaroutard from Saint Ouen, France We were 2 and hosted by Irene's hostel (very nice staff by the way) which arranged our trip to the monasteries. It is a one day trip and we were drived by a guide and stopped to the 4 most well preserved painted monasteries, plus the blackware pottery factory, and a very nice romanian specialties restaurant with a charming view on the valley. Everything was wonderful, the colors of the paintings, the views during the road trip, the food, and our guide. and all of this only for 35 euros per person (lunch included but not the tickets to the monasteries, which were about 1 euro per entry). This is such a great offer for such wonderful memories. I take this opportunity to thank our guide, Adrien, one more time, for all the explanations he gave us, for all the answers, for his remarquable knowledge upon the subjects of the monasteries and the religion, but also the romanian way of life. We've learnt so much more during this one day trip than our precedent 2 weeks in Romania. Thank you again Adrien.
